Alex Anthopoulos (born May 25, 1977) [1] is a Canadian professional baseball executive, currently working as the general manager and president of baseball operations for the Atlanta Braves. Anthopoulos oversees all aspects of the club's baseball operations. Anthopoulos began his baseball career with the Montreal Expos as a media relations intern in 2000 before transitioning to international scouting and serving as Montreals coordinator for amateur and professional scouting for the 2002 and 2003 seasons. The former Jays GM inherited a favourable situation with a team built to win, but he ensured that success would be sustainable through a series of shrewd trades, free-agent signings and long-term contract extensions.
